Theoretical Study of the Peripheral Twist Extent Length in Rotor Spinning

Abstract:he mathematical model of peripheral twist extent (PTE) length was set up by studying the kinematics and dynamics of the yarn in rotor groove. The value of PTE length was calculated by using numerical method, and the factors affecting the PTE length were also discussed. The results show that the theoretical predicted value of PTE length seems to be consistent with the measured value. The yarn linear density and rotor speed have remarkable effects on PTE length. The parameters including twist multiplier, navel radius and doffing tube radius, rotor diameter, and the rotor groove angle are certain to influence on PTE length.
Keywords:rotor spinning   twist transmission   peripheral twist extent length
